Summary

Senate Bill 256, introduced by Senator Bullard, appropriates $1,750,000 from the General Revenue Fund to the State Department of Health for the fiscal year ending June 30, 2024. The allocated funds are designated specifically for the reimbursement of obstetric ultrasounds conducted at pregnancy resource centers. This legislative measure reflects an ongoing effort to support health services related to prenatal care in Oklahoma, particularly through facilities that offer resources and education for expectant mothers.

Contention

Though the bill appears straightforward in its intent to allocate funding, it may raise discussions around the role of pregnancy resource centers and the types of healthcare services they provide. Critics might question the appropriateness of directing state funds to facilities that may not offer comprehensive reproductive healthcare options. Furthermore, there could be debates regarding the prioritization of funding in the public health budget, especially concerning broader healthcare needs within the community.
